The Louisiana Mosquito Festival is a one day festival held annually in Cankton, Louisiana (the unofficial mosquito capital of the world). The event celebrate's Louisiana's state bird with a bit of fun.
Nope. This is a brand new festival, aiming to bring more visitors to Cankton, Louisiana as well as giving the Acadiana community another thing to add to their calendar.
The 2025 event is scheduled to be at the Landon Pitre Memorial Park in Cankton, LA on October 25, 2025.
